Distributed Acoustic Sensing (DAS) for Periodic Hydraulic Tests: Laboratory Data

These data were collected in the laboratory located at California State University Long Beach. They consist of DAS data collected from a fiber optic cable placed in a tank of water, subjected to oscillating head. These tests are described in the article linked below.

Distributed Acoustic Sensing (DAS) of Strain at Earth Tide Frequencies: Laboratory Tests

The solid Earth strains in response to the gravitational pull from the Moon, Sun, and other planetary bodies. Measuring the flexure of geologic material in response to these Earth tides provides information about the geomechanical properties of rock and sediment. Such measurements...
